The '''''IEEE Transactions on Signal Processing''''' is a biweekly [[peer-reviewed]] [[scientific journal]] published by the [[Institute of Electrical and Electronic Engineers]] covering research on [[signal processing]]. It was established in 1953 as the ''IEEE Transactions on Audio'', renamed to ''IEEE Transactions on Audio and Electroacoustics'' in 1966 and to ''IEEE Transactions on Acoustics, Speech, and Signal Processing'' in 1974, before obtaining its current name in 1992. The journal is abstracted and indexed in [[MEDLINE]]/[[PubMed]] and the [[Science Citation Index Expanded]].
